About this Role

Aura’s Employee Benefits business is a fully channel-driven sales organization. The Regional Vice President (RVP), Employee Benefits Sales is an individual contributor responsible for building, managing, and optimizing a high-performing distribution network within an assigned territory (North: ND, SD, NE, MN, IA, WI, IL) to drive new business growth.

Responsibilities:

  • Achieve and exceed on assigned targets for bookings, revenue, market penetration, and other key performance objectives

  • Identify, recruit, and onboard new distribution partners within the assigned territory, both independently and through the MetLife partnership

  • Collaborate with distribution partners to develop and execute joint business plans aligned with sales goals

  • Educate distribution partners and MetLife teams on Aura products, value propositions, and best practices for selling

  • Continuously evaluate partner performance and implement targeted initiatives to improve productivity and results

  • Deliver presentations, conduct product demonstrations, and actively support partners throughout the sales process

  • Proactively manage partner-related issues, including sales conflicts and pricing matters, in a timely and professional manner

Qualifications:
  • 5+ years of channel sales experience, preferably within Employee Benefits, with a proven track record of consistently exceeding sales targets

  • Strong executive presence with the ability to tailor messaging and strategies for brokers, client HR leaders, and CISOs

  • Excellent relationship-building, communication, and presentation skills

  • Ability to travel extensively and on short notice

  • Self-directed, disciplined professional who thrives in a fast-paced, high-growth environment

  • Demonstrated ability to develop and execute effective sales and territory business plans

  • Insurance or benefits administration experience is a strong plus

  • Identity theft and/or cybersecurity experience is a strong plus, as well.

What you need to know about the Colorado Tech Scene

With a business-friendly climate and research universities like CU Boulder and Colorado State, Colorado has made a name for itself as a startup ecosystem. The state boasts a skilled workforce and high quality of life thanks to its affordable housing, vibrant cultural scene and unparalleled opportunities for outdoor recreation. Colorado is also home to the National Renewable Energy Laboratory, helping cement its status as a hub for renewable energy innovation.

Key Facts About Colorado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 260,000; 8.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Lockheed Martin, Century Link, Comcast, BAE Systems, Level 3
  • Key Industries: Software, artificial intelligence, aerospace, e-commerce, fintech, healthtech
  • Funding Landscape: $4.9 billion in VC fun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Access Venture Partners, Ridgeline Ventures, Techstars, Blackhorn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Colorado School of Mines, University of Colorado Boulder, University of Denver, Colorado State University, Mesa Laboratory, Space Science Institute, National Center for Atmospheric Research, National Renewable Energy Laboratory, Gottlieb Institute
